Remove the FallbackState interface and related fallback recovery mechanism that deleted message pairs when all other compaction attempts failed. This simplifies the recovery strategy by eliminating the last-resort fallback approach. Changes: - Removed FallbackState interface and FALLBACK_CONFIG from types.ts - Removed fallbackStateBySession from AutoCompactState - Removed getOrCreateFallbackState and getLastMessagePair functions - Removed emergency revert block that deleted user+assistant message pairs - Updated clearSessionState and timeout reset logic - Removed related test cases 🤖 GENERATED WITH ASSISTANCE OF [OhMyOpenCode](https://github.com/code-yeongyu/oh-my-opencode)
